Ranji Trophy: J&K Beat Odisha By Four Wickets

Cuttack: Jammu & Kashmir pulled off a thrilling win over Odisha by four wickets on the penultimate day of the Ranji Trophy Group C match at the DRIEMS ground here on Tuesday.

Resuming their overnight second innings score of 137 for 7, Odisha were all out for 166, giving the visitors a winning target of 204.

The visitors in their second innings lost Ahmad Omar Banday’s wicket. However, Suryansh Raina (69), Shubham Singh Pundir (45), Abdul Samad and Aquib Nabi (26 not out) ensured victory for their team.

For his all-round show, Aquib Nabi was adjudged the Man of the Match of the tournament.

With this win, J&K bagged six points.

Brief score
Odisha: 161 and 166
J&K: 124 and 205 for 6.

This was the first defeat of Odisha in the ongoing Ranji session. Out of the six matches played, Odisha have won against Chhattisgarh, Services, Uttarakhand and Haryana and drawn the match with Tripura.
